use crate::{types::LanguageId, DynAdapter, LanguageAdapter};
use ahash::AHashMap;
use parking_lot::RwLock;
use std::sync::Arc;
#[derive(Default)]
pub struct LanguageRegistry {
inner: RwLock<Inner>,
}
#[derive(Default)]
struct Inner {
by_id: AHashMap<LanguageId, DynAdapter>,
by_ext: AHashMap<String, Vec<DynAdapter>>,
}
impl std::fmt::Debug for LanguageRegistry {
fn fmt(&self, f: &mut std::fmt::Formatter<'_>) -> std::fmt::Result {
let inner = self.inner.read();
f.debug_struct("LanguageRegistry")
.field("adapters", &inner.by_id.len())
.finish()
}
}
pub type AdapterArc = Arc<dyn LanguageAdapter>;
impl LanguageRegistry {
#[must_use]
pub fn new() -> Self {
Self::default()
}
pub fn register(&self, adapter: AdapterArc) {
let mut inner = self.inner.write();
for ext in adapter.file_extensions() {
let candidates = inner.by_ext.entry((*ext).to_ascii_lowercase()).or_default();
if !candidates
.iter()
.any(|candidate| candidate.language_id() == adapter.language_id())
{
candidates.push(adapter.clone());
}
}
inner.by_id.insert(adapter.language_id(), adapter);
}
pub fn adapter_for_extension(&self, ext: &str) -> Option<AdapterArc> {
self.inner
.read()
.by_ext
.get(&ext.to_ascii_lowercase())
.and_then(|candidates| candidates.first())
.cloned()
}
pub fn adapters_for_extension(&self, ext: &str) -> Vec<AdapterArc> {
self.inner
.read()
.by_ext
.get(&ext.to_ascii_lowercase())
.cloned()
.unwrap_or_default()
}
pub fn adapter(&self, id: LanguageId) -> Option<AdapterArc> {
self.inner.read().by_id.get(&id).cloned()
}
pub fn all(&self) -> Vec<AdapterArc> {
self.inner.read().by_id.values().cloned().collect()
}
#[must_use]
pub fn len(&self) -> usize {
self.inner.read().by_id.len()
}
#[must_use]
pub fn is_empty(&self) -> bool {
self.inner.read().by_id.is_empty()
}
}
